Sharon homeowners face a different HVAC landscape than newer suburbs. With nearly 95% of local homes built before 1980 and a homeownership rate just above half (U.S. Census Bureau, ACS 2024), the market here is mainly retrofit and upgrade, not new builds. That means most projects involve working around old construction and, often, outdated or undersized ductwork. Shenango Valley cities like Sharon and Farrell are known for their 1900–1950 housing stock, where ductwork may never have been installed for whole-home cooling, and what’s there likely wasn’t designed for today’s high-efficiency systems.
Heating and cooling needs swing hard to the heating side in Sharon: around 6,200 heating degree days versus just 800 for cooling. Winters matter more than summers for system selection and size. If your ductwork is in decent shape, replacing just the central AC or furnace can control cost, but many Sharon homes require duct upgrades or go ductless entirely for additions or upper floors. Costs move with the amount of retrofitting, duct repair, or electrical work your home needs.
| System | Best for | Efficiency | Price range (installed) |
|---|---|---|---|
| Central AC replacement (existing ducts) | homes with sound ductwork | 16–20 SEER2 | $4,300–$10,500 |
| Air source heat pump (ducted) | year-round heating and cooling | 8–10 HSPF2 | $7,000–$15,000 |
| Cold-climate heat pump (ducted) | heat pump as primary heat | 9–11 HSPF2 | $11,500–$15,000 |
| Ductless mini-split (single zone) | additions, rooms without ducts | 20–30 SEER2 | $2,800–$6,100 |
| Full duct system installation | homes with no existing ducts | — | $7,800–$15,500 |
Installed estimates for a typical Sharon home. Equipment tonnage, duct condition and electrical capacity move these more than brand.
In Sharon and Farrell’s older homes, ductwork is rarely sized or sealed to modern standards. With nearly all houses built before 1980, it’s common to see supply and return ducts that were designed just for a gravity furnace or early forced-air system, or in some homes, no existing ductwork at all. Even where ducts are present, leakage is a massive hidden problem—field tests with a duct blaster often reveal 20–40% of conditioned air lost to the basement, attic, or crawlspace.
A duct blaster test measures exactly how leaky your duct system is using calibrated pressure. In Sharon’s housing stock, expect some combination of age, poorly joined segments, and unsealed grilles letting your heated or cooled air escape before reaching living spaces. Sealing with mastic or Aeroseal can close gaps, but crushed or undersized returns—common where systems were retrofitted—may need full replacement to fix airflow.
Duct runs through unconditioned spaces, like uninsulated attics and crawlspaces, are especially costly in the Shenango Valley climate. Cold winters turn these ducts into heat sinks, forcing your furnace or heat pump to work much harder.
Bottom line in Sharon: always test and assess your ducts before replacing equipment. Upgrading the system without addressing leaky or inadequate ductwork wastes your investment; you won’t get the comfort or efficiency you’re paying for. Test before you replace, not after.
Most of Sharon’s installed HVAC equipment serves well past the decade mark, thanks to the conservative approach many homeowners take. Whether you repair or replace should be a calculation, not a sales pitch. Start with age—if the system is under 10 years and the failure is a single part, repair almost always wins out. For systems 10–15 years old, if the repair cost approaches a third of a full replacement, look at the bigger picture: you may be pouring money into a unit with limited life left.
Efficiency claims pay back slowly here; Sharon’s heating-dominated climate means a 1–2 SEER efficiency gain on cooling alone rarely justifies replacement unless your system is ancient or runs constantly. Major repairs like a compressor or a cracked heat exchanger are the cutoffs: a failed compressor out of warranty or a heat exchanger crack means replace, not repair, for safety and cost reasons. For high bills on a working system, test your ducts and air sealing first—leakage is usually the culprit in our older homes.
| Situation | Recommendation | Typical cost | Reasoning |
|---|---|---|---|
| Under 10 years, single component failure | Repair | $300–$1,200 | Most parts are worth fixing; remaining life justifies the expense. |
| 10–15 years, repair over a third of replacement | Consider replacing | $4,300–$10,500 | Costly repairs may not stretch system life far enough to be worth it. |
| 15+ years, any major failure | Replace | $4,300–$10,500 | Replacement delivers better comfort and lower risk at this age. |
| Cracked heat exchanger, any age | Replace immediately | $4,300–$10,500 | Dangerous: cannot be safely repaired, carbon monoxide risk. |
| Compressor failure past warranty | Replace | $7,000–$15,000 | Main system engine failed; cost compares to full replacement. |
| Working system, high bills | Test ducts and envelope first | $300–$800 | Leakage and insulation issues are common before equipment failure. |
If a contractor in Sharon hands you a quote that’s just a brand and a price, you can’t compare it to anything. A real HVAC proposal spells out exactly what’s included, line by line. Start with full model numbers for both the indoor (air handler or furnace) and outdoor unit—mismatched pairs won’t deliver their rated efficiency. The tonnage should be matched to a load calculation specific to your house, not just the size of your old system.
Details matter: does the quote include replacement or reuse of the line set? Has someone actually checked your electrical panel and circuits for code-compliant sizing? Is a new thermostat included? Labor warranty and factory warranty are not the same thing—look for both, stated in writing. In Sharon and Hermitage, a permit’s needed for central system replacement and should be priced in. Finally, commissioning: you should get a startup report showing pressures, measured airflow, and confirmation the system works as designed.
| Line item | What to look for | Red flag if… |
|---|---|---|
| Equipment | model numbers, indoor and outdoor matched | brand name only |
| Sizing | load calculation attached | matched to the old nameplate |
| Ductwork | condition assessed, sealing scoped | not mentioned |
| Electrical | circuit and panel capacity confirmed | assumed adequate |
| Line set | replaced or documented as reused | silent |
| Commissioning | measured airflow and charge, documented | no startup report |
| Warranty | labour years stated separately | manufacturer only |
| Permit | included and priced | 'not needed' |
In Sharon, most residential air conditioning and heat pump systems installed over the past 15 years use R-410A refrigerant. New equipment is moving to lower global warming potential blends such as R-454B and R-32 with the federal phase-down of older HFCs. For homeowners, this means that while new systems now come with different refrigerants, your existing R-410A equipment can still be serviced—there’s no “ban” on use or repair.
R-410A supply will slowly tighten, pushing up refrigerant costs for repairs. If your system develops a major leak, the rising price of R-410A can tilt the balance toward replacement—especially if your system is already older. While top-offs and leak repairs remain legal and available, costs for significant recharge work will rise year by year.
Having a working R-410A system does not force you to replace your equipment. The phase-down changes only affect new systems and the future cost of repairs involving refrigerant, not the legality or safety of what’s in your home now.
In Mercer County, installation quality is what separates good HVAC outcomes from the expensive headaches—not brand. Even the best equipment performs poorly and is more prone to problems if it’s not installed and commissioned precisely. Don’t let a sales pitch about a nameplate sway you; focus on the company’s process and documentation.
Ask for their Pennsylvania Home Improvement Contractor (HIC) registration and look it up yourself. Only give the contract to an installer who can prove their techs hold EPA Section 608 certification for refrigerant handling. Load calculations, matched model numbers, and documented commissioning are all minimum requirements. Don’t be shy about asking for copies of their workers’ comp insurance from WCAIS.
Red flags in the Shenango Valley market? If you get a one-page quote with only a brand, model, and price—and nothing on duct condition, panel sizing, or labor warranty—keep shopping. Moderate market density in areas like Sharon means you have options and shouldn’t settle.
Pennsylvania doesn’t issue statewide trade licenses for HVAC contractors. Instead, contractors working on residential systems must have a Home Improvement Contractor (HIC) registration from the Pennsylvania Office of Attorney General for jobs over $500. There’s no statewide HVAC license; registration plus a mechanical permit and inspection through your local municipality (such as Sharon, Hermitage, or another township code office) are what’s required for installs and replacements.
Anyone handling refrigerant is required—across all of Pennsylvania—to hold EPA Section 608 certification. That’s a federal requirement and has nothing to do with local licensing. For central system installation in Hermitage, a mechanical permit must be pulled. In Sharon, minor thermostat replacements or filter changes don’t require a permit, but anything beyond that likely does.
Contractors must carry workers’ compensation insurance for all employees. Pennsylvania’s system for verification is WCAIS (wcais.pa.gov), and it’s fair to ask to see documentation. Homeowners also benefit from the written contract and cancellation protections under the state’s Home Improvement Consumer Protection Act (HICPA)—this makes your sale enforceable and safe.
